For me, The Regulators S/L is one of the coolest books I own. The whole toy box thing combined with the limitation page being a canceled check from Richard Bachman. Just something very unique.

I feel your pain. I had a chance for a lettered Firestarter ~1993 for $5K, and a S/L Gunslinger for $1K. Passed on them as I thought that was simply too much money.

ur2ndbiggestfan
06-04-2018, 12:32 PM
I had a chance for a lettered REGULATORS for $4K and I let it go - dummy!
I feel your pain. I had a chance for a lettered Firestarter ~1993 for $5K, and a S/L Gunslinger for $1K. Passed on them as I thought that was simply too much money.

Not only that, I passed on a S/L Gunslinger when they were released; L.W. Currey had one for me for $85, but since I'd just joined the party with Grant, I said "One's enough, and that's ten dollars more than asking price!"
I also could have bought a half dozen copies of SIX STORIES for the original price, and bought none! Too much money for a paperback book!
I also passed on the Asbestos FIRESTARTER not once, but twice! For $900 and $1000!
